How do you raise strong & kind kids?

So many moms know that strength and kindness are foundational characteristics for their kids’ lives, but have no clue where to start when it comes to instilling them. Today we’re unpacking this on the podcast with my friend, Korie Robertson.

Korie Robertson is a wife, mother, grandmother, author, and TV personality known best for her family’s TV show on A&E, Duck Dynasty. I’m excited for you to hear from Korie today as she shares about the challenges of raising kids in and out of the spotlight.

In this episode, Korie shares:

—how adoption is woven into the story of her family

—the value of inviting feedback from your kids into parenting

—the importance of getting to know your kids’ friends

—the keys to raising strong & kind kids
